7 Super Benefits of Ajwain Seeds for Skin and Health

The Ajowan or Ajwain plant produces seeds called Ajwain seeds. These seeds we are familiar with as a spice in cooking. It has a close relationship with cumin, dill, and caraway. Bishop’s Weed, Ajowan, Caraway, and Thymol Seeds are all names for these seeds. The Ajowan plant mainly grows in various regions of India. The umbels of the plant mature and produce the seeds. 3.     Anti-fungal and Anti-bacterial Properties

The seeds of ajwain are effective against fungal and bacterial infections. The seeds contain thymol and carvacrol, which are anti-fungal and anti-bacterial. These natural ingredients help in the prevention of fungal and bacterial infections. As antioxidants, they contribute to the protection of skin and hair.
